(III, ff. 309). 1781 -Sept. 1782.
Major William Stevenson: Letters to the 2nd Lord Hardwicke: 1779-1787.
Colonel Thomas Watson Ward: Letters to the 2nd Lord Hardwicke: 1776-1783.
Philip Yorke, 2nd Earl of Hardwicke: Correspondence rel. to the Cambridgeshire Militia: 1757-1790.
